This event is being hosted by the Roanoke Tea Party. Please address all comments to them at http://www.americancelebrationroanoke.com
Area tea party groups including the Lynchburg Tea Party will be joining with the Roanoke Tea Party to celebrate America together.
We will have activities on the main stage of Elmwood Park from 1:00-7:00 p.m.
They will alternate between patriotic presentations, brief addresses from area citizens and live music.
Please check this schedule closer to July 4, as it is subject to minor revision.
